Update your CDM - if I had to guess, you're probably still running the old style dual-PCB CDM. The newer single board CDM found in 93-94 trucks have better output, from my experience. They're also much easier to replace capacitors in as there's only 3 or 4 of them. If you're still running factory speakers, you can replace the dash speakers with a set of component plate speakers from Infinity (I put KAPPA 64CFX in mine, LOVE EM) - rear pillars can handle just about anything that isn't too deep mounting, I'm running a pair of Alpine Type S 4x6 coaxial speakers in mine.
